Метод OnCreate()
Код: Выделить всё
path_spinner = (Spinner) findViewById(R.id.spinner_path);
path_spinner.post(new Runnable() {
@Override
public void run() {
path_spinner.setOnItemSelectedListener(new AdapterView.OnItemSelectedListener() {
@Override
public void onItemSelected(AdapterView parent, View view, int position, long id) {
if (path_spinner.getSelectedItemPosition() > 0) {
getitemno = path_spinner.getSelectedItemPosition();
getposition = getitemno;
new AlgoApiNetCheck().execute();
if (path_spinner!=null && path_spinner.getSelectedItemPosition()==0)
{
new AlgoApiNetCheck().execute();
}
Log.d("Item Position", String.valueOf(getitemno));
}
}
@Override
public void onNothingSelected(AdapterView parent) {
}
});
}
});
Код: Выделить всё
if (!check) {
adapter = new ArrayAdapter(MapLocationActivity.this,
android.R.layout.simple_spinner_item, get_path);
Log.d("Counter", get_path.toString());
adapter.setDropDownViewResource(android.R.layout.simple_spinner_dropdown_item);
path_spinner.setAdapter(adapter);
}
Подробнее здесь: https://stackoverflow.com/questions/310 ... in-android
Мобильная версия